Hive的内置函数在数据处理和分析中起着至关重要的作用,它们允许用户执行各种操作,如数据转换、聚合和计算等。以下是关于Hive内置函数作用的详细介绍:
sum, max, min, avg, count等,用于对数据进行汇总计算。round, exp, log, sign等,用于数值计算。year, month, day, hour, minute, second等,用于日期和时间操作。length, substr, concat, trim, lower, upper等,用于字符串处理。if, when, case, coalesce等,用于根据条件进行数据处理。CONCAT函数连接字符串,或使用SUBSTR函数提取子字符串。ROUND函数进行四舍五入,或使用ABS函数计算绝对值。YEAR函数提取日期年份,或使用DATE_ADD函数进行日期加法。IF函数进行条件判断,例如IF(1=2, 100, 200)将返回200。Hive的内置函数为数据分析提供了强大的支持,通过这些函数,用户可以更高效地处理和分析大规模数据集。